About the Hotel

Beautiful blue skies shine over equally sapphire seas, pure white sands sparkle under the sun, and the tropical ambiance of Puerto Los Cabos takes over you. Discover this blissful experience at Hotel El Ganzo –  part of the Lifestyle collection of Preferred Hotels & Resorts – where every room faces the shimmering Sea of Cortez, and uninterrupted panoramas over this pristine Mexico paradise are part of every moment. The property, located 5 minutes from the center of San Jose del Cabo and 20 minutes from the international airport, is situated at the base of Puerto Los Cabos Marina. With its ideal location, you can enjoy the best of the destination's attractions, while still partaking in the relaxed and intimate charm of a boutique resort. Accommodations are set in breezy beach bungalow style, with crisp white linens, open-air living spaces, and ultra modern baths. Floor-to-ceiling glass showers echo the picture windows that gaze over the harbor, while rustic accents and gleaming stone floors provide character and architectural interest in every space. All rooms are equipped with mini bars, iPads, and private terraces, ensuring your stay is as luxurious as it is comfortable and convenient.

A deeply intentional, soulful oasis

TripAdvisor Traveler Review Rating Reviewed 17 hours ago

My partner and I spent a few days at El Hotel Ganzo and we definitely had a great time and would return/recommend this place to others. Our stay began with us arriving a few hours early and they graciously held our bags while we explored the hotel. Ale and Ross were very welcoming and accommodating. Speaking English with them and the reception staff was easy. Immediately you could tell a lot of effort and intention had gone into the hotel's decor and ambience. This was not a typical, manufactured luxury hotel, there were small touches everywhere. As we would learn later, El Ganzo stands for goose, which in Spanish the animal is often a metaphor for doing things your own way and you could feel the counter culture that runs underneath the place. Unique art pieces appeared throughout the hotel (part of their artist residency program). The hotel put a large emphasis on music with it's art, live performances, interesting playlist and recording room where it invites musicians of all ranks to play. Really cool. The rooms were clean, comfortable and beautiful with every room having a great view of the marina and ocean. The grounds were immaculate and there were several features that surprised us like the cinema area, spa and numerous swimming areas. We went to the rooftop pool everyday to enjoy the sunset. The service was great there. We spent one day at their beach and had a lovely time with the best shrimp aguachiles I've ever had. All the food was of great quality. The playlist could make you feel like you were melting at times, in a good relaxing way. I'd learn that a part of the ethos of the hotel was to make you feel like you were microdosing shrooms. The hotel is owned by a family that owns many resorts throughout the area. The idea for the hotel was conceived by one of the sons who tragically passed shortly after the hotel opened. You can tell the family and hotel wanted to follow through on his vision. The hotel clears environmental standards and provides for the community it surrounds unlike many resorts that create inequality. We had plans of visiting the surrounding areas a bit more extensively but we ended up spending as much time in the hotel as outside of it due to the quality of experience we were having. During the pm they come and ensure your room is in perfect shape and even drop off a little treat. Again it's the little things this place nails along with the obvious. We enjoyed our stay and loved that it was adults only. It feels like this place exists for more than just profit, which I think is something most can appreciate in this increasingly commodified world we all live in. This place is authentically itself. No value for money, go somewhere else

TripAdvisor Traveler Review Rating Reviewed 5 days ago

I have visited thie property and eaten at the roof top and beach restaurant several times, so my opinion is not based on a single visit. It has always been expensive, but the current pricing has simply become unreasonable. The guacamole at almost $30 USD is only one example. The overall quality of the food does not justify the prices. As a hospitality and gastronomy professional, I fully understand food costs, quality ingredients, local sourcing, labor and operating expenses. There is a clear difference between premium pricing and unjustified overcharging. The wine list is another perfect example. Some wines that retail for around $10 USD are being sold for over $100 USD plus tips.I understand restaurant markups, but this level of markup is extremely difficult to justify. And before the usual explanation about fresh, high-quality and locally sourced ingredients: I understand all of that very well. The issue is simple—there is no value for money. The quality and experience delivered do not support these prices. The automatic 15% gratuity is also concerning. Tips in Mexico are voluntary, yet it is automatically added to the bill, seemingly hoping guests will not question it. An employee even told me the union pressured management to implement this practice. Whatever the internal reason, it does not justify automatically adding a gratuity. Instead of constantly trying to justify these practices, management should listen to its customers, accept criticism and learn from it. That would be far more useful than another standard corporate explanation. Beautiful rooftop and location, but the current overpricing is completely unjustified. It was always expensive. Now it has become absurd.
